Biography

Carlo Marcantonio (1943-2013) was an influential Italian painter and sculptor, celebrated for his dynamic and expressive works that often explored the human condition and abstract forms. Born in Rome, Marcantonio studied at the Accademia di Belle Arti di Roma, where he developed his distinctive style characterized by bold lines and vibrant colors.

Marcantonio's art was deeply influenced by his interest in classical mythology and contemporary existentialism. His paintings and sculptures often featured human figures in various states of movement and transformation, reflecting his fascination with the fluidity of human experience. His works are known for their emotional intensity and the skillful blending of figuration and abstraction.

Throughout his career, Marcantonio exhibited widely in Italy and internationally, earning acclaim for his innovative approach and profound artistic vision. His contributions to modern art were recognized with numerous awards and honors, solidifying his reputation as a significant figure in the art world.

Carlo Marcantonio's legacy continues to inspire and resonate, with his works held in major public and private collections. His commitment to exploring complex themes through a unique visual language ensures his enduring impact on contemporary art.
